Proposed Development Activity
Description:
The Foreshore Licence application is to undertake the surveys and site investigations to inform development and project design for the proposed site of Kinsale Offshore Wind Limited's proposed fixed foundation offshore wind project in the Celtic Sea off Co. Cork. Proposed surveys include Geophysical, Archaeological, Subtidal, Marine benthic ecology flora and fauna and Geotechnical.
Location:
Off County Cork.
